Russia confirmed it had banned diesel exports on Wednesday, July 8, in an emergency move designed to keep fuel inside the country following weeks of intense Ukrainian drone strikes on oil refineries. The Ukrainian long-range strikes, which are moving deeper into Russian territory every week, have triggered widespread shortages and price spikes across the country.
The restriction was announced by Russian Deputy Prime Minister Alexander Novak this week during a televised government meeting that was chaired by Russian President Vladimir Putin.
The Pentagon’s latest push to bolster the civilian cyber workforce is officially underway with the opening of the application window for paid apprenticeships at the Defense Department.
The pilot program, which is being spearheaded by the DOD Office of the Chief Information Officer, is specifically designed for individuals who don’t have degrees or professional experience in cyber-related fields but have the desire and aptitude to acquire digital skills.
The initiative comes as the Pentagon faces challenges competing with the private sector to hire established cyber experts.

What Are Trump’s Options In Iran Now? President Trump is navigating the Iran crisis through a mix of diplomatic talks in Qatar and constant standby of military pressure.
His administration has weighed several direct measures to enforce concessions regarding uranium enrichment and the Strait of Hormuz tolls. Iran’s insistence on establishing the Persian Gulf Strait Authority (PGSA) to mandate, vet, and regulate maritime transit and to collect fees for vessels passing through the Strait of Hormuz is a red line for the US and other Gulf nations.
